    The trend of the male–female performance differential in athletics, swimming and cycling 1948–76.K. F. Dyer - 1977 - Journal of Biosocial Science 9 (3):325-338.
    The average male–female performance difference in the three sports of track athletics, swimming and time trial cycling are examined between the years 1948 and 1976. During this period females have gradually come to participate in a much larger number of events, particularly those of longer duration. In each of these three sports, women's performances in relation to men's have more or less continuously improved and it appears that if the changes between 1948 and 1976 are maintained, average female performance will (...)

    Chaos in a Quantum Dot with Spin-Orbit Coupling.K.-F. Berggren & T. Ouchterlony - 2001 - Foundations of Physics 31 (2):233-242.
    Level statistics and nodal point distribution in a rectangular semiconductor quantum dot are studied for different degrees of spin-orbit coupling. The chaotic features occurring from the spin-orbit coupling have no classical counterpart. Using experimental values for GaSb/InAs/GaSb semiconductor quantum wells we find that level repulsion can lead to the semi-Poisson distribution for nearest level separations. Nodal lines and nodal points are also investigated. Comparison is made with nodal point distributions for fully chaotic states.

    Systematic Genealogies in Apollodorus' Bibliotheca and the Exclusion of Rome from Greek Myth.K. F. B. Fletcher - 2008 - Classical Antiquity 27 (1):59-91.
    Apollodorus' Bibliotheca is often used, though little studied. Like any author, however, Apollodorus has his own aims. As scholars have noticed, he does not include any discussion of Rome and rarely mentions Italy, an absence they link to tendencies of the Second Sophistic, during which period he was writing. I refine this view by exploring the nature of Apollodorus' project as a whole, showing that he creates a system of genealogies that connects Greece with other places and peoples of the (...)

  23. Reasoning in a Dynamic Animation Environment.K. F. Hollebrands - 2015 - Constructivist Foundations 10 (3):350-351.
    Open peer commentary on the article “Elementary Students’ Construction of Geometric Transformation Reasoning in a Dynamic Animation Environment” by Alan Maloney. Upshot: Parnorkou and Maloney describe how a dynamic animation environment, Graphs ’n Glyphs, supported fourth-grade students’ understandings of translations and rotations. Two elements were critical in their teaching experiment: the design of the software and tasks. This commentary focuses on the decisions that they made and possible implications they had for students’ reasoning.
